Skip to content

Handle logical_date=None rows when downgrading db#46615

Merged
uranusjr merged 1 commit intoapache:mainfrom
astronomer:pre-downgrade-null-logical-date-check
Feb 11, 2025
Merged

Handle logical_date=None rows when downgrading db#46615
uranusjr merged 1 commit intoapache:mainfrom
astronomer:pre-downgrade-null-logical-date-check

Conversation

@uranusjr
Copy link
Member

Closes #46500.

This reuses the strategy we had back in 2.2 when introducing new constraints to DagRun and TI, removed in 56a3987.

@uranusjr uranusjr force-pushed the pre-downgrade-null-logical-date-check branch from 95a0b12 to 193fc0d Compare February 10, 2025 11:14
@uranusjr uranusjr added this to the Airflow 3.0.0 milestone Feb 10, 2025
@uranusjr uranusjr force-pushed the pre-downgrade-null-logical-date-check branch 2 times, most recently from b2b5e8b to 7cd8503 Compare February 11, 2025 09:36
@uranusjr uranusjr force-pushed the pre-downgrade-null-logical-date-check branch from 7cd8503 to 75e8ee6 Compare February 11, 2025 10:10
@uranusjr uranusjr merged commit f4dfbf2 into apache:main Feb 11, 2025
45 checks passed
@uranusjr uranusjr deleted the pre-downgrade-null-logical-date-check branch February 11, 2025 10:49
ambika-garg pushed a commit to ambika-garg/airflow that referenced this pull request Feb 17,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

Handle records with null logical date when downgrade db

2 participants